Mabel Derr Obituary

Mabel Yoder, born November 8, 1929, passed away on February 19, 2022 after a brief illness. Mabel lived and worked in Oley, Pennsylvania, her entire life and was immersed in community life there. Her father, Warren Levengood, was one of the founders of the Oley Fair and Mabel remained engaged in activities for the fair through 2021. The number of ribbons she won over the years for baked goods, vegetables, quilts and other sewing projects, crocheted items, and rugs could wallpaper several rooms. She taught her skill of making braided rugs or crocheted rugs to several others, most notably her beloved granddaughter, Lynn. Mabel and her first love, her husband, Carl Derr, hauled in the stones from the area fields for the foundation of the home they built in 1955 where she remained living the rest of her life. There she had an extensive garden each year enjoying the swimming pool after a hot day mowing or gardening. Naturally she excelled in canning and freezing her garden produce, as well as baking yummy treats. The favorites of her family and guests were her apple tarts, apricot tarts, nut cakes, and shoo-fly pies. Her chow chow was always a big seller at the sales for her church, Friedens United Church of Christ in Oley. Guests who attempted to help out in her kitchen laughed later as they withstood her watchful eye so that they did things correctly! Mabel and Carl were both hunters and each year would hunt for turkeys, pheasants, and deer. Mabel bagged her last deer while in her 80’s! They raised two sons, David, who presently lives in Florida with his wife, The Rev. Marjorie Weiss, and Robert, who predeceased her in 2020. They blessed her with four grandchildren, Lynn Boyer, wife of Justin, Fleetwood, PA, Angela Derr, Fort Collins CO, Brendon Derr, Phoenix AZ, and Devin Derr, AZ. She also had two great-grandchildren who lived nearby, Alexis and Michael Boyer. Bob’s widow, Christine Derr, Fountain Hills, AZ, remained devoted to her second mom. Mabel’s second love was Marion Yoder whom she married in 1981 after having been widowed for several years. Long distance car traveling was a regular, happy practice for them as they ventured far and wide across the United States. They celebrated the joy of their relationship each anniversary of their twenty year marriage with a big party for family and friends. Her third love, after Marion’s passing in 2001, was a local boy beloved by many, Johnny Noll. David and Marjorie enjoyed seeing the two octogenarians giggle together in the hot tub when they had visited in Florida showing her fun loving nature. Mabel was outgoing, happy-go-lucky, and a delight to be around due to those qualities. Her employment through the years was on her family’s farm, at the local bank in Oley, and after retirement as a part time meal preparation staff person at Oley Elementary School.
